In promotion of the short film In Hollywoodland that makes its premiere at the American Black Film Festival this week, she graciously spoke with LRM Online exclusively about the exciting project. The short film is her first listed produced project, in which she starred as Queenie.

The film mirrors Lewis Carroll’s “Alice in Wonderland,” with Zodwa an actress in this dream state journey meeting unusual characters representing various stages of Hollywood in casting, agency, and production. David’s Queenie character plays off the Red Queen from “Alice in Wonderland” as the casting agent in the Zodwa’s dream.

Jessica Sherif (home Schooled) directed the short film from a script written by Yetide Badaki (American Gods, This Is Us). Badaki stars in the primary role of Zodwa. The rest of the cast includes David, Luke Youngblood, Dominic Burgess, and Jen Richards.
